> 时尚打扮 > 属于面向对象的程序设计语言

属于面向对象的程序设计语言

属于面向对象的程序设计语言

以下是属于面向对象程序设计语言

1. Smalltalk :Smalltalk不仅仅是一种程序设计语言,它是一个反映面向对象程序设计思想的程序设计环境。它引入了类、方法、实例等概念和术语,并支持单重继承和动态绑定。

2. Eiffel :Eiffel是一种全面静态类型化且支持多继承的面向对象程序设计语言,具有大量的开发工具。

3. C++ :C++是一种强类型的面向对象程序设计语言,是C语言的向上兼容扩充,支持多范式编程,包括面向对象和面向过程。

4. Java :Java是一种面向对象的程序设计语言,它编译成伪代码并由虚拟机执行,支持多继承,并通过接口实现多继承的安全性。

5. Python :Python是一种面向对象、直译式的计算机程序设计语言,具有简洁清晰的语法,适用于各种高层任务,并在多种操作系统中运行。

建议根据具体的应用场景和需求选择合适的面向对象程序设计语言。例如,在需要跨平台运行的大型系统中,Java是一个很好的选择;而在需要快速开发和简洁语法的项目中,Python可能更为合适。

其他小伙伴的相似问题:

面向对象程序设计语言有哪些特点?

Smalltalk与其他面向对象语言有何不同?

C++与Java在面向对象编程方面有何区别?